A large 2 bedroom top floor apartment just a short walk from Sidcup train station, shops and restaurants. The property has been priced accordingly to allow someone to modernise it and put their own stamp on it. We feel it would make a great first time buy or investment.
Full description Offered for sale is this large 2 bedroom top floor apartment situated in a prime location with Sidcup train station, shops and restaurants all just around the corner. We feel it would make a great first time buy or investment opportunity.
It has been priced to allow someone to modernise it and put their own stamp on it and briefly comprises: A secure communal entrance, front door, hallway, a large lounge, kitchen, bathroom and 2 good sized bedrooms. Externally there are communal gardens and a garage to the rear and "first come, first served" parking
additional information The following information has been supplied by the vendor and should be verified by the purchaser and /or solicitor prior to exchange of contracts.
The property is being sold with a Share of Freehold
Lease: 999 years
Service charge: £2400 per annum including buildings insurance, cleaning, gardening, window cleaning, communal lighting
Ground rent: None
Council Tax: Band C £2007.13 per annum.
